New Watt Miners ASICs claim to be able mine moneros? by coinerominer in Monero

[–]UnArbreVert 3 points4 points  (0 children)

Yes, they're a scam/non-existent. Not only are the specs for Bitcoin unbelievable (as is the ability to mine multiple cryptocurrencies via a single miner), but they accept only Bitcoin or Litecoin as payment.
